Being An American Quotes

You know that being an American is more than a matter of where your parents came from. It is a belief that all men are created free and equal and that everyone deserves an even break.
- Harry S Truman

Being an American means never having to say you're sorry.
- Kurt Vonnegut

Look, if America - if being an American means anything, it means not having to lie under oath, not even for the president.
- Linda Tripp

It's a complex fate, being an American, and one of the responsibilities it entails is fighting against a superstitious valuation of Europe.
- Henry James

Being an American is something I wanted to be for a very long time, probably since I saw the moon landing when I was a child.
- Craig Ferguson

It's odd being an American now. Most of us are peaceful, but here we are again, in our fifth major war of this century.
- Pete Hamill

Mickey is one of the prime examples: Mickey has never been suspected of being an American export. It was deja vu. They gave him a local name and he's been accepted everywhere he goes.
- John Hench

I'm not an American, but I have this weird connection to America in different ways through my dad living here for five years, my godfather being an American who I'm very close to.
- Damian Lewis

Being an American is about having the right to be who you are. Sometimes that doesn't happen.
- Herb Ritts

So, we went from being an Athens band to being a Georgia band to being a Southern band to being an American band from the East Coast to being an American band and now we're kind of an international phenomenon.
- Michael Stipe

Being an American musician means being adventurous.
- Michael Tilson Thomas

Being an American is such a rich environment, because there's so many people from other countries and cultures, and through that you're able to see other people's experiences.
- Rick Yune
